Description
Delicious Mediterranean quesadillas filled with spinach, feta, mozzarella, and red onion, perfect for a quick dinner or appetizer.
Ingredients
Scale
- 4 whole wheat tortillas
- 2 cups fresh spinach
- 1 cup feta cheese, crumbled
- 1 cup mozzarella cheese, shredded
- 1 small red onion, chopped
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- Black pepper, to taste
Instructions
-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Sauté chopped red onion until translucent (about 3 minutes).
- Add fresh spinach and stir for 2-3 minutes until wilted.
- In a bowl, combine sautéed onions, spinach, feta, mozzarella, and black pepper.
- Assemble quesadillas by placing filling on one half of a tortilla and folding it over.
- Cook in a skillet over medium heat for 2-3 minutes on each side until golden brown and cheese is melted.
- Slice and serve warm with yogurt or tzatziki sauce.
Notes
Avoid overstuffing quesadillas for easy flipping. Use room temperature ingredients for even cooking.
